Elucidating the molecular interactions between uremic toxins and the Sudlow II binding site of human serum albumin

2020-02-20

Abstract excerpt

Protein bound uremic toxins (PBUTs) are known to bind strongly with the primary drug carrying sites of human serum albumin (HSA), Sudlow site I and Sudlow site II. A detailed energetic and structural description of PBUT interactions with these binding sites would provide useful insight into the design of materials that specifically displace and capture PBUTs.
